I am looking to get juvederm injunction in my lips for a more full appearance. I am wondering is 1cc of juvederm sufficient to ice me my desired result. Please advise.
Answer: Juvederm Dear iWantThatOldThingBack,Thank you for your photos and questions. My recommendation is to start with 1cc of Juvederm and to wait two weeks to see the final result, before deciding to add more. I like to take a conservative approach with fillers to allow for a more natural look. If you are unhappy, you may always add more in the future. Best regards,Nima Shemirani

Answer: Lip Augmentation Results with Fillers (Juvederm, Restylane, Volbella), Implants or Fat You would get a nice improvement with lip fillers. Most Doctors will start with one syringe of filler to reduce the risk of over-filling. These fillers, (Volbella, Restylane, Juvederm) are good to create a symmetrical and full lip. PDO Nova threads can also be used to improve shape and also provide lift. Fat or implants are a permanent alternative. I recommend getting a formal evaluation with a facial sculpting expert. Answer: Is 1cc Of Juvederm Good Enough For My Desired Result? Thank you for your question and for sharing your photographs. Based on your narrative and photos, I would recommend a conservative approach by starting with one syringe of Juvederm. Please keep in mind that it will take 2 weeks to allow for normal postprocedure swelling to fully resolve and to see your final result. More product can be added at that time, if necessary, to achieve your desired result. Please be sure to see an expert injector for an in-person consultation to fully discuss your goals and expectations in order to determine the best treatment plan. Hope this helps and best wishes!
